Output c26f08312d263f71317f085d5be26b74b7be832ce22ccfcef2cc8eacfe05aaad:14

value
999000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ff24a344aee232a9422ae9568f4a0da15f618c2 OP_EQUAL
address
3DMXzW17RLJQBXaf34ajJZdf2ZvsP4og7Q
transaction
c26f08312d263f71317f085d5be26b74b7be832ce22ccfcef2cc8eacfe05aaad
spent
true